Transaction e64ceb3521e2e990df010188eff6c56a8be5b16865a235e78fce3d0e25a38830
1 Input
1 Output
-
e64ceb3521e2e990df010188eff6c56a8be5b16865a235e78fce3d0e25a38830:0
- value
- 86682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c71756ae5f5e518528ab7d899ee5bd52247b03f OP_EQUAL
- address
- 32pox6H1rLwSp62jbovEr83M1QUuzJJdg7